Antisocial Personality Disorder

Writer's picture: Alixx BlackAlixx Black
Antisocial Personality Disorder is not a phrase we often hear. Instead, it is more common to call someone diagnosed with this disorder a sociopath. Source. These individuals have a variety of symptoms that can be boiled down into three major categories: Disregard for acceptable social norms and behaviors, Dangerous behaviors which disregard rules and laws, Hostile behaviors that result in harm to themselves or others. Since these patients do not see these symptoms in themselves, the best way to identify this disorder is for guardians and authority figures to refer them to a mental health professional as young as possible.
